Understanding Protein Quality: It's Not Just About Grams
When we talk about protein, we're not just counting grams. We're talking about the building blocks: amino acids. There are 20 different amino acids, and nine of them are 'essential,' meaning your body can't produce them; you have to get them from your diet. A 'complete' protein source contains all nine essential amino acids in sufficient quantities.
Traditionally, animal proteins like meat, eggs, and dairy (including whey) are considered complete. Many plant proteins, however, are often 'incomplete,' meaning they might be low in one or more essential amino acids. For example, legumes (like your everyday dal) are often low in methionine, while grains (like rice or roti) are low in lysine. This is where the concept of protein combining comes in, something our ancestors figured out centuries ago without any fancy amino acid charts.
The quality of a protein is often measured by scores like PDCAAS (Protein Digestibility Corrected Amino Acid Score) or the newer DIAAS (Digestible Indispensable Amino Acid Score). These scores consider not just the amino acid profile but also how well your body can actually digest and absorb those amino acids. Whey protein consistently scores very high on these scales, often considered the benchmark.
Whey Protein: The Dairy Dynamo
Whey protein is a byproduct of cheese production. It's isolated from milk, filtered, and dried into a powder. Its popularity stems from several key attributes:
- Complete Amino Acid Profile: It contains all nine essential amino acids.
- High Leucine Content: Leucine is a branched-chain amino acid (BCAA) that acts as a powerful trigger for muscle protein synthesis (MPS), the process of building new muscle. Whey has one of the highest leucine contents among all protein sources.
- Rapid Digestion: Whey is digested and absorbed quickly, leading to a rapid spike in blood amino acid levels, which is beneficial for muscle repair, especially after intense exercise.
These factors make whey an incredibly efficient protein source for muscle building and recovery. It's why bodybuilders and athletes have relied on it for decades. You can find it as whey concentrate (which has some lactose and fat), isolate (less lactose and fat, higher protein percentage), or hydrolysate (pre-digested for even faster absorption).
However, whey isn't without its caveats. For many Indians, lactose intolerance is a real issue. While whey isolate has most of the lactose removed, some individuals might still experience bloating, gas, or digestive discomfort. It's also an animal-derived product, which is a non-starter for strict vegetarians or vegans. And let's be honest, it doesn't come with the fibre or micronutrient bounty you'd get from a whole food.
Plant Proteins: More Than Just Muscle
The plant protein landscape has expanded dramatically beyond just soy. Now you have pea, rice, hemp, sunflower, pumpkin seed, and various blends, all vying for your attention. The common concern used to be: can plant proteins truly build muscle as effectively as whey?
The answer, increasingly, is yes, with a small asterisk. While individual plant proteins might be 'incomplete' on their own, combining them smartly provides a complete amino acid profile. Think about traditional Indian meals: dal and rice, roti and sabzi. These combinations naturally provide complementary amino acids. A good plant protein supplement often uses a blend (e.g., pea and rice protein) to achieve a complete profile.
Let's look at a specific study. A 2015 randomised clinical trial published in the Journal of the International Society of Sports Nutrition (n=161 resistance-trained men) compared the effects of pea protein, whey protein, and placebo on muscle thickness and strength over 12 weeks. The participants consumed 25g of their assigned protein twice daily. The results were quite telling: both pea protein and whey protein groups showed significant increases in bicep muscle thickness compared to the placebo, with no statistically significant difference between the pea and whey groups. This suggests that when consumed in adequate amounts and paired with resistance training, pea protein can be just as effective as whey for promoting muscle growth.
Beyond muscle, plant proteins bring a host of other benefits:
- Fibre Power: Plant proteins often come with dietary fibre, which is excellent for gut health, satiety, and blood sugar management – things whey completely lacks.
- Micronutrient Density: They're often richer in vitamins, minerals, and antioxidants compared to isolated whey. Think about the iron in lentils or the magnesium in pumpkin seeds.
- No Lactose: A huge plus for the lactose-intolerant population.
- Environmental Impact: Generally, plant-based proteins have a smaller environmental footprint than animal-derived proteins.
The 'downside' of plant proteins is often their slightly slower digestion rate and sometimes a lower leucine content per gram compared to whey. This isn't a deal-breaker, though. You can compensate by consuming slightly more plant protein per serving (e.g., 30-40g instead of 20-25g of whey) or by ensuring your overall diet is rich in diverse plant protein sources.
Digestion and Bloating: What Your Gut Feels
Many people report digestive issues with protein supplements. For whey, it's often lactose. Even 'isolate' forms might contain trace amounts that bother very sensitive individuals. Sometimes, it's the artificial sweeteners or thickeners in the shake. If whey gives you trouble, try an unflavoured isolate or a brand with minimal additives.
Plant proteins aren't immune to digestive issues either. Some people find pea protein a bit heavy, while others might react to ingredients like soy or certain gums used as thickeners. The fibre content, while beneficial, can cause initial bloating if you're not used to a high-fibre diet. The key here is to listen to your body and experiment. A high-quality plant blend that combines different protein sources might be easier to digest than a single-source plant protein.
Remember, a protein shake is a supplement, not a meal replacement. If you're relying on it solely and neglecting whole foods, you're missing out on a lot more than just protein.
What to Actually Do
So, should you ditch your whey for plant protein, or vice versa? The answer, as with most things in nutrition, is nuanced and depends on your individual needs, preferences, and dietary restrictions. Here’s a practical guide for Indians:
1. Prioritise Whole Foods First
Before you even think about powders, ensure your daily meals are protein-rich. For vegetarians, this means:
- Dals and Legumes: Rajma, chana, moong, masoor. Combine them with rice or roti to get a complete amino acid profile.
- Dairy: Paneer, dahi (curd), milk. Excellent sources if you tolerate lactose.
- Nuts and Seeds: Almonds, walnuts, peanuts, chia seeds, flax seeds, pumpkin seeds. Sprinkle them on everything.
- Soya: Tofu, tempeh, edamame. Great complete protein sources.
For non-vegetarians, add lean chicken, fish, and eggs to this list. Aim for 20-40g of protein per main meal.
2. Calculate Your Daily Protein Needs
For general health, 0.8-1g/kg body weight is sufficient. If you’re active, lifting weights, or trying to build muscle, aim for 1.6-2.2g/kg body weight daily. So, a 70kg person might target 112-154g of protein per day. Spread this across 3-4 meals and snacks.
3. When to Consider a Supplement
Supplements are useful when:
- You struggle to hit your daily protein target through whole foods alone.
- You need a convenient, quick protein source (e.g., post-workout, or when travelling).
- You have specific dietary restrictions (e.g., vegetarianism, lactose intolerance).
4. Choosing Your Protein Powder:
If you choose Whey:
- Whey Isolate: Best if you are lactose intolerant or sensitive, as it has minimal lactose.
- Whey Concentrate: More economical, but contains more lactose and fat. If you tolerate dairy well, this is a good option.
- Look for: Brands that are third-party tested for purity and contain minimal artificial sweeteners or fillers.
If you choose Plant Protein:
- Blended is Best: Opt for a blend of different plant proteins (e.g., pea and rice protein) to ensure a complete amino acid profile.
- Check for Leucine: Some advanced plant protein formulations will fortify with additional leucine.
- Ingredients: Look for minimal ingredients, natural sweeteners (like stevia or monk fruit), and avoid excessive gums or artificial flavours if you have a sensitive stomach.
- Consider Indian Brands: Many Indian brands now offer high-quality plant protein powders specifically formulated for our taste preferences and dietary needs.
Ultimately, your body doesn't care if its amino acids came from a cow or a pea plant, as long as it gets all nine essential ones in sufficient amounts. Focus on your overall dietary pattern, hit your protein targets, and choose the source that aligns best with your health goals, ethical beliefs, and digestive comfort. Both plant and whey proteins are powerful tools in your nutrition arsenal; use them wisely.
